This position is responsible for responding promptly to requests from guests and other departments, identifying and reporting maintenance issues, posting caution signs, and contacting other departments for urgent repairs. The role also involves delivering guest requests, setting up furniture, and removing items from hallways such as debris, trays, newspapers, linens, and trash. Additionally, the Housekeeping Aide will clean, maintain, and store cleaning equipment, and adhere to all company and safety policies. This includes reporting maintenance problems, safety hazards, accidents, or injuries, completing safety training, and properly storing flammable materials. A clean and professional appearance, maintaining confidentiality, and welcoming guests according to company standards are also key aspects of the role. The position requires anticipating and addressing guest needs, assisting individuals with disabilities, and thanking guests with appreciation. Effective communication, teamwork, and adherence to quality standards are expected. Physical requirements include the ability to lift and move objects up to 55 pounds without assistance and over 55 pounds with assistance, push and pull loaded carts, reach overhead and below the knees, and perform various physical movements like bending, twisting, pulling, and stooping. Visual inspection of tools and equipment, manipulation of objects requiring fine motor skills, and working in narrow, confined, or elevated spaces are also part of the job. The role requires standing, sitting, kneeling, or walking for extended periods and performing other reasonable duties as requested by supervisors.
